」工欲善其事,必先利其器。「—孔子《論語.錄靈公》
首頁 > 程式設計 > 針對 XSS 的常見防禦措施有哪些?

針對 XSS 的常見防禦措施有哪些?

發佈於2024-11-07
瀏覽:993

What Are Some Common Defenses Against XSS?

針對 XSS 的常見防禦

輸入和輸出清理是防止跨站腳本 (XSS) 攻擊的關鍵技術。本文探討了產業和個人網站廣泛採用的減輕這種威脅的方法。

1。 HTML 轉義:

在將所有使用者輸入顯示為 HTML 程式碼之前徹底轉義它們。這涉及將“”、“&”和“等字元替換為其相應的HTML 實體(例如,“”、“&”、“””)。伺服器端語言通常提供用於HTML 轉義的內建函數。 。 ]

同樣,驗證URL、CSS 樣式表URL 和CSS 值。 :

如果可能,避免允許使用者提供的HTML。防止基於DOM 的XSS:

不要將使用者輸入註入JavaScript 產生的HTML 程式碼中。 . HTTP-Only Cookies 和程式設計師培訓:

HTTP-Only Cookies 可以在一定程度上阻礙XSS 攻擊。重要。

版本聲明 本文轉載於:1729213635如有侵犯,請洽[email protected]刪除
最新教學 更多>

免責聲明: 提供的所有資源部分來自互聯網,如果有侵犯您的版權或其他權益,請說明詳細緣由並提供版權或權益證明然後發到郵箱:[email protected] 我們會在第一時間內為您處理。

Copyright© 2022 湘ICP备2022001581号-3